This study used primary data from David Levithan's novel Every Day. Novel Every Day was published on August 28, 2012 by David Levithan and the publisher was Knopf Books for young readers and the genre was fantasy fiction and romance, and the secondary data was collected by the interviewer.

Starting with reviewing and collecting all the data from David Levithan's novel Every Day. Identify the words or phrases that contain the type of mental found in David Levithan's novel Every Day. Highlighting the words or sentences containing the type of mental that was issued and specifically understanding the specific mental conditions and then determining the pattern of consciousness and the state of id, ego and superego in David Levithan's novel Every Day using the Sigmund Freud theory.

The data analysis method aims to compile the data in a meaningful way and that it can be understood, the author would use study document and analytical method was used to analyze the condition of the main character in the novel Every Day by David Levithan to analyze. Second, grasp the specific mental states specifically and then determine the pattern of consciousness and the state of id, ego and superego in the novel Every Day by David Levithan using Sigmund Freud theory and the last step was to analyze the results of conclude the data analysis and formulate proposal for further author.

In his career he has already achieved an award, 2003 Lamda Literary Award for Boy Meets Boy, 2006 Lamda Literary Award for the Full Spectrum Since publishing his first book, Boy Meets Boy, in 2003, David Levithan has made a contribution positive in the abnormal genre of novels. Levithan says that Boy Meets Boy is neither fantasy nor reality, but a novel about where we are going, and where we need to be, as a society.
